How do you get Sakura Blooms?

Unlike most plant items in Genshin Impact, players can't simply collect Sakura Blooms with the click of a button. The pink, floating petal clusters must be infused with Electro before they are gathered. Players can use an Electro attack or ability on the cluster, and only then pick it up like any other open-world item.

What does Sakura smell like?

Although the scent of cherry blossoms is so faint, you almost can't smell it. When pickling the leaves and petals, the coumarin, a chemical found in cherries as well as many other plants, is brought to the surface, giving it a vanilla, floral, earthy, and slightly bitter scent.

How many Sakura Blooms do I need for Ayaka?

There are 75 Sakura Blooms that can be collected every three days, and players will need around 168 Sakura Blooms if they wish to max ascend Ayaka. This implies that it will take a little over a week for players to gather the required amount of Sakura Blooms.

How many perpetual hearts does Ayaka level 80 have?

Ascension 6- Lv 80

In total, you'll need 1 Shivada Jade Sliver, 9 Shivada Jade Fragments, 9 Shivada Jade Chunks, 6 Shivada Jade Gemstones, 18 Old Handguard, 30 Kageuchi Handguard, 36 Famed Handguard, 46 Perpetual Heart and 168 Sakura Bloom to get her ascended to Lv 80/90.

Why is sakura important to Japan?

For many Japanese, the blooming of the cherry blossom trees symbolizes human life, transience and nobleness. The Japanese love to celebrate and cherish the cherry blossoms trees during the limited flowering period and many people hold 'flower watching' parties known as hanami.
